The Attorney is responsible for providing legal support across Oxy Oman's oil and gas operations.
The Attorney responsibilities will include but not limited to:
Reviewing, drafting and negotiating contracts and other documents.
Researching and drafting legal opinions, and providing support to senior attorneys on legal matters.
Advising internal business units and support functions on legal and regulatory matters.
Supporting joint venture and partner engagement, including attending meetings and reviewing related documentation.
Reviewing and ensuring compliance with company policies and applicable laws and regulations.
Coordinating with external counsel on assigned legal matters.
Assisting with corporate governance tasks, including board resolutions and entity filings.
Conducting legal research on Omani law and regulatory developments relevant to company operations.
Bachelor's Degree in Law.
A minimum of 5 years of legal practice in a law firm, company, or government office, preferably with exposure to the energy or extractive industries.
Self-motivated and proactive, with the ability to take initiative and work with minimal supervision.
Excellent written and verbal communication skills in both Arabic and English, including the ability to draft and review legal documents in both languages. Strong sense of ethics, with the ability to build trust and interact effectively with internal and external stakeholders.
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age and prioritize work to meet shifting deadlines under pressure.
A team player able to work in a multi-discipline, multi-national and collaborative environment.
Familiarity with Omani laws and regulations, with working knowledge of common law principles being an advantage.
Proficiency in Microsoft 365 applications and legal research tools.
Strong analytical and research skills.

Oxy is an international energy company with assets primarily in the United States, the Middle East and North Africa. We are one of the largest oil producers in the U.S., including a leading producer in the Permian and DJ basins, and offshore Gulf of Mexico. Our midstream and marketing segment provides flow assurance and maximizes the value of our oil and gas. Our chemical subsidiary OxyChem manufactures the building blocks for life-enhancing products. Our Oxy Low Carbon Ventures subsidiary is advancing leading-edge technologies and business solutions that economically grow our business while reducing emissions.
